Understanding the Difference: Pure Silk vs. Kanjivaram

While both pure silk and Kanjiraram fabrics are prized for their luxury and beauty, they are distinct entities. Pure silk refers to the material itself – the natural protein spun by silkworms. It’s a versatile fabric used in countless applications worldwide. Kanjiraram on the other hand, is a specific type of silk garment originating from Kanchipuram, India . This renowned weave incorporates elaborate temple designs, often featuring metallic filament work, that are woven directly into the material during the manufacturing process. Essentially, Kanjiraram is a type of pure silk, but not all pure silk is Kanchipuram.

  • Pure silk is the material .
  • Kanjivaram is a variety of pure silk.
  • Kanchipuram fabrics have specific patterns .

Kanchipuram Silk Sarees: Colors, Motifs, and Trends

Kanchipuram silk sarees are renowned for their rich hues and elaborate designs. Traditionally, colors like crimson , emerald green, and golden yellow have been common, often blended to create unique combinations. Motifs frequently showcase sacred architecture, epic stories, and botanical elements. Contemporary trends see a shift toward soft shades, modern patterns, and the incorporation of innovative techniques, while still maintaining the classic Kanchipuram charm .
